(btw, if you're ever playing with ubuntu, don't EVER uninstall the python package. This is one of the avenues I tried... one error message indicated I had to have python 2.3 or 2.4, but the ubuntu I had was 2.5. Figured that should be fine, but apparently it wasn't. So I figured I'd uninstall python and install 2.4. Turns out, a ton of stuff in ubuntu to manage the system is implemented in python... Uninstalling python essentially uninstalled about half the system, so bad, it wasn't worth trying to recover, just a lot of wasted time. (fortunuately, this was a sandbax vmware instantiation, so, easy enough to re-install and start over.) Why ubuntu would even offer python as an uninstallable package escapes me, considering the dependencies. Unless there's something I missed about the whole thing... but after uninstalling python it was pretty clear from the error messages the machine was hurting bad not having python available.
